In any business or company, social media and Customer Relationship Management go hand and hand. In order to have a good relationship with your customers, you will need to use to gauge where exactly the dependency of the customer lies in regards to their relationship with your company. In order to do this, use CRM software combined with social media campaigns so that you can create a much stronger connection with your customers. Track Your Social Media Campaigns

 If you can, track your social media campaigns by looking at the number of page views and other statistics available to you through your page’s set up. If you can’t see any statistics, then see if there is an upgrade you can do that will allow you to see all of your social media stats for a fee. Having the stats available to you will help you greatly when using your CRM software. 

Combine Your CRM Software with Your Social Media

Tracking the stats page of your social media profile is a great way to find out what is working for your company’s image and what isn’t. However, using CRM software within your company while also comparing the social media stats is a wonderful way to find out your customers likes and dislikes. This can really help you establish a direct connection with them. 

Following the statistics of your company’s social media profile while using your Customer Relationship Management software will not only help you create a good relationship with your customers, but it will also help you to maximize your company’s finances. If something is not selling in the store and your software tells you what your customers like and what they don’t like, then take that item off of the shelf and put a new one on there. Do not spend your company’s money on items that will not sell. 

Talk to Your Customers 

Use your company’s social media pages and profiles to have a conversation with your customers. If they comment on a post that you make, then you can easily respond with something as simple as, “Thank you!” Also make sure to post an email address or a phone number that your customers can contact you at if they have any questions or concerns about what your company offers as well as its policies. 

Social media and CRM software work really well together to help give your customers the experience that they deserve. Creating a relationship with your customers through these services will help your company to thrive. After all, a business is only as great as its customers. Consider creating a Facebook page or a Twitter profile for your company to share all of the accomplishments of your business. Have an Instagram that will show your customers the special, private moments in the office. Really let your customers get to know you, your company and the entire staff so that when you talk to your clientele, they know exactly who to talk to and what to say.
